Best Euler Phi Function Calculator Online


Best Euler Phi Function Calculator Online

A device designed for computing Euler’s totient operate determines the rely of constructive integers lower than or equal to a given integer which can be comparatively prime to it (share no widespread components apart from 1). As an example, for the enter 10, the device would output 4, as there are 4 numbers (1, 3, 7, and 9) coprime to 10.

This operate, typically denoted as (n), performs a major function in quantity idea, notably in modular arithmetic and cryptography. Its purposes embody calculating modulo inverses and estimating the safety power of cryptographic programs. Developed by Leonhard Euler within the 18th century, it kinds a cornerstone of varied mathematical theorems and ideas.

This exploration will additional elaborate on sensible makes use of, computational strategies, and associated mathematical rules related to this elementary operate. Discussions will vary from fundamental algorithms for its calculation to its relevance in up to date fields like cybersecurity.

1. Calculates totient operate values.

The core goal of an Euler phi operate calculator is exactly to compute totient operate values. This calculation kinds the idea of all additional purposes and interpretations. With out the flexibility to find out (n) for a given integer n, the broader utility of Euler’s totient operate stays inaccessible. This foundational strategy of calculating totient values successfully bridges theoretical quantity idea to sensible computation. For instance, figuring out the variety of encryption keys in RSA cryptography depends straight on calculating (n) for the product of two giant prime numbers.

Think about the method of safe knowledge transmission. Encryption algorithms typically rely on discovering numbers comparatively prime to a given integer. The flexibility to quickly and precisely compute (n) facilitates the number of appropriate keys and parameters for safe communication. In public-key cryptography, figuring out (n) is crucial for key era and the general safety of the system. The effectivity of those calculations straight impacts the pace and feasibility of safe transactions.

In abstract, calculating totient operate values will not be merely a function of an Euler phi operate calculator; it is the defining operate. Understanding this connection permits for a deeper appreciation of the device’s significance inside cryptography, summary algebra, and quantity idea. Challenges in optimizing these calculations for very giant numbers proceed to drive analysis in computational quantity idea, with direct implications for the safety and practicality of recent cryptographic programs.

2. Simplifies advanced calculations.

Handbook calculation of Euler’s totient operate, notably for big numbers, presents important computational challenges. Factorization, a core part of the method, turns into more and more advanced because the quantity grows. An Euler phi operate calculator mitigates this complexity by automating the method, providing a fast and correct dedication of (n). This simplification proves invaluable in fields like cryptography, the place giant numbers are ceaselessly used. Think about RSA encryption, which depends on the totient operate for key era. With out a device to simplify this calculation, sensible implementation of such cryptographic programs turns into considerably tougher.

The simplification provided extends past mere comfort. It permits researchers and practitioners to give attention to higher-level purposes of the totient operate slightly than getting slowed down in tedious computations. As an example, analyzing the distribution of prime numbers or exploring properties of modular arithmetic turns into extra accessible with the help of a calculator. This facilitation of advanced mathematical analyses has implications for fields starting from theoretical quantity idea to sensible cybersecurity. Think about the issue of figuring out the variety of mills for a cyclic group, an issue straight associated to the totient operate. A calculator streamlines this course of, enabling environment friendly evaluation of group buildings and their properties.

In essence, an Euler phi operate calculator serves as a vital device for simplifying advanced calculations associated to quantity idea. By automating the often-laborious strategy of calculating (n), it empowers customers to have interaction with extra intricate mathematical issues and sensible purposes. This simplification has a direct impression on fields like cryptography, the place effectivity and accuracy are paramount. Addressing the challenges of calculating (n) for more and more giant numbers stays a spotlight of ongoing analysis, underscoring the continued significance of environment friendly computational instruments in quantity idea and its associated disciplines.

3. Makes use of various algorithms.

Effectivity in calculating Euler’s totient operate, particularly for big enter values, necessitates the usage of various algorithms. Completely different algorithms provide various efficiency traits primarily based on the dimensions and properties of the enter. Choosing an acceptable algorithm turns into essential for optimizing computational sources and guaranteeing well timed outcomes. The computational complexity of factorization straight impacts the efficiency of totient calculations, resulting in the event of specialised algorithms designed for particular eventualities.

  • Trial Division

    This elementary algorithm checks for divisibility by every integer as much as the sq. root of the enter. Whereas simple to implement, its computational value will increase considerably with bigger inputs, making it much less appropriate for cryptographic purposes involving very giant numbers. Nevertheless, its simplicity makes it worthwhile for instructional functions and understanding the essential rules of factorization.

  • Pollard’s Rho Algorithm

    This probabilistic algorithm gives improved effectivity in comparison with trial division, particularly when coping with composite numbers containing smaller prime components. Its probabilistic nature means it would not assure factorization inside a selected timeframe, however it typically performs considerably quicker than deterministic strategies for sure varieties of inputs. Its purposes embody factoring giant numbers in cryptographic contexts the place deterministic approaches are computationally prohibitive.

  • Euler’s Totient Theorem Based mostly Calculation

    Leveraging Euler’s theorem, if the prime factorization of a quantity is understood, the totient operate will be calculated straight utilizing a system primarily based on the prime components and their multiplicities. This method offers important computational benefits over straight counting coprime numbers, particularly for big numbers with recognized factorizations. Its effectivity makes it notably related in cryptographic purposes the place prime factorization is a elementary facet of key era.

  • Precomputed Tables and Lookup Optimization

    For ceaselessly used ranges of enter values, precomputing totient values and storing them in a lookup desk gives important efficiency features. This method trades reminiscence utilization for computational pace, offering near-instantaneous outcomes inside the precomputed vary. This optimization is especially related in purposes the place repeated totient calculations are required inside a selected vary, as seen in some cryptographic protocols.

The selection of algorithm inside an Euler phi operate calculator considerably influences its efficiency traits. Choosing an acceptable algorithm depends upon components such because the anticipated enter measurement, the necessity for deterministic outcomes, and obtainable computational sources. The continued improvement of extra environment friendly algorithms continues to drive enhancements within the efficiency and applicability of totient operate calculators, impacting fields starting from cryptography to pure arithmetic analysis.

4. Essential in cryptography.

The Euler phi operate holds a crucial place inside cryptography, particularly in public-key cryptosystems like RSA. RSA’s safety depends on the computational problem of factoring giant numbers. The Euler phi operate, calculating the variety of integers comparatively prime to a given integer, straight pertains to this factorization downside. Key era in RSA entails deciding on two giant prime numbers, p and q, and computing their product, n = pq. The safety of the system hinges on the problem of deriving p and q from n. The Euler phi operate of n, (n) = (p-1)(q-1), is important for figuring out the encryption and decryption keys. With out a computationally environment friendly methodology for calculating (n), which an Euler phi operate calculator offers, the sensible implementation of RSA turns into considerably tougher. This connection between the Euler phi operate and key era makes such calculators indispensable instruments in cryptographic purposes.

Think about the method of choosing encryption keys. The safety of the encrypted message depends upon the problem of figuring out the personal key from the general public key. This problem is straight linked to the problem of factoring n. An Euler phi operate calculator aids within the environment friendly era of those keys by quickly calculating (n), thus simplifying a computationally intensive step within the RSA algorithm. Moreover, understanding the distribution of values generated by the Euler phi operate offers insights into the potential vulnerabilities of cryptographic programs. Analyzing these distributions permits cryptographers to design extra sturdy programs immune to assaults. As an example, data of the frequency of sure (n) values informs the selection of key lengths and different parameters to make sure ample safety ranges.

In abstract, the significance of the Euler phi operate in cryptography stems from its direct hyperlink to the problem of factorization and its function in key era inside programs like RSA. An Euler phi operate calculator simplifies a computationally advanced step, facilitating the sensible implementation and evaluation of those cryptographic programs. The continued analysis in computational quantity idea, notably in optimizing totient calculations, continues to have a major impression on the safety and effectiveness of recent cryptography. The flexibility to effectively calculate (n) stays a cornerstone of guaranteeing safe digital communication in an more and more interconnected world.

Regularly Requested Questions

This part addresses widespread inquiries relating to Euler’s totient operate and its related calculator, aiming to make clear potential areas of confusion and supply concise, informative responses.

Query 1: What distinguishes the Euler phi operate from different number-theoretic features?

The Euler phi operate particularly counts integers lower than or equal to a given integer which can be coprime to it. This distinctive give attention to relative primality differentiates it from features just like the divisor operate or the prime-counting operate, which discover different facets of quantity properties.

Query 2: How does the computational complexity of calculating the Euler phi operate scale with enter measurement?

The complexity is intrinsically linked to the problem of factoring giant numbers. Whereas algorithms exist to optimize the calculation, the method turns into computationally extra intensive because the enter quantity grows, particularly for numbers with giant prime components.

Query 3: Past cryptography, the place else does the Euler phi operate discover sensible software?

Purposes lengthen to areas akin to summary algebra (group idea and ring idea), in addition to sure facets of physics and laptop science the place properties of modular arithmetic are related. It additionally performs a job in theoretical arithmetic for understanding the distribution of prime numbers.

Query 4: Are there limitations to the accuracy of Euler phi operate calculators for very giant inputs?

Limitations come up primarily from the computational sources required for factoring extraordinarily giant numbers. Whereas calculators make the most of environment friendly algorithms, calculations involving huge inputs may encounter sensible limitations in processing time or reminiscence capability.

Query 5: How do completely different algorithms applied inside Euler phi operate calculators impression efficiency?

Algorithms like trial division, Pollard’s rho, and people primarily based on Euler’s totient theorem exhibit completely different efficiency traits relying on the enter measurement and its prime factorization. Optimized calculators typically make use of a mixture of algorithms to maximise effectivity throughout varied enter ranges.

Query 6: How can one confirm the correctness of outcomes produced by an Euler phi operate calculator?

For smaller inputs, guide calculation or comparability with precomputed tables is possible. For bigger inputs, cross-verification utilizing completely different calculators using completely different algorithms can improve confidence within the end result. Mathematical software program packages typically present sturdy implementations for verification functions as properly.

Understanding the nuances of the Euler phi operate, its computational facets, and its various purposes is essential for leveraging its full potential in varied fields.

Additional exploration of particular cryptographic implementations and superior algorithmic approaches will present a extra complete understanding of this important number-theoretic operate.

Ideas for Using Euler Phi Operate Calculators Successfully

Efficient use of on-line calculators for the Euler phi operate requires understanding each the operate’s properties and the calculator’s capabilities. The following tips provide steerage for maximizing utility and guaranteeing correct outcomes.

Tip 1: Enter Validation: Confirm the enter knowledge kind. Calculators usually anticipate constructive integers. Non-integer or destructive inputs will produce errors or undefined outcomes. Verify the enter adheres to the calculator’s specs.

Tip 2: Vary Consciousness: Be conscious of the calculator’s operational vary. Excessively giant inputs could exceed computational limits, resulting in inaccurate outcomes or processing errors. Perceive any limitations documented by the precise calculator.

Tip 3: Algorithm Choice (if obtainable): Some calculators provide choices for various algorithms. The optimum algorithm depends upon the enter measurement and properties. If obtainable, choose the algorithm acceptable for the given calculation.

Tip 4: Outcome Interpretation: The output represents the variety of coprime integers lower than or equal to the enter. Interpret this end result inside the context of the precise software, whether or not cryptography, quantity idea, or different associated fields.

Tip 5: Cross-Verification: For crucial purposes, particularly with giant inputs, cross-verify outcomes utilizing a number of calculators or impartial calculations. This helps guarantee accuracy and mitigates potential errors attributable to software program bugs or computational limitations.

Tip 6: Prime Factorization Understanding: The Euler phi operate is intently associated to prime factorization. Understanding the prime factorization of the enter quantity can provide insights into the anticipated output and potential computational complexity.

Tip 7: Sensible Software Context: Think about the precise software of the Euler phi operate. Whether or not calculating key lengths in cryptography or exploring number-theoretic properties, understanding the context informs enter choice and end result interpretation.

Using the following pointers ensures correct calculations and maximizes the utility of Euler phi operate calculators, bridging the hole between theoretical ideas and sensible purposes.

By understanding the operate’s properties and using calculators successfully, one features a worthwhile device for exploring quantity idea and its sensible implications.

Euler Phi Operate Calculator

Exploration of the Euler phi operate calculator reveals its significance as a device bridging theoretical quantity idea and sensible software. Its capability to effectively compute Euler’s totient operate simplifies advanced calculations essential in fields like cryptography, the place key era and safety evaluation rely on figuring out numbers comparatively prime to a given integer. From fundamental algorithms like trial division to extra refined strategies like Pollard’s rho, the selection of algorithm impacts the calculator’s efficiency, notably for big inputs. Understanding the computational complexities and obtainable optimizations permits for efficient utilization of those instruments, contributing to developments in fields starting from pure arithmetic to cybersecurity.

The continued relevance of the Euler phi operate calculator is underscored by its connection to ongoing analysis in computational quantity idea and its direct impression on the safety of recent cryptographic programs. As computational calls for improve and new challenges emerge within the digital realm, additional exploration and refinement of algorithms for calculating Euler’s totient operate stay important. The flexibility to effectively compute this operate holds implications not just for present purposes but in addition for shaping future developments in fields reliant on safe communication and sturdy mathematical frameworks.